2 Place logo or logotype here, otherwise delete this. What is a Planned Gift? Any major gift made in a lifetime or at death as part of a benefactor’s (donor’s) financial and/or overall estate plan. By contrast, gifts to the annual fund or for membership dues are made from a donor’s discretionary income, and while they may be budgeted for, they are not planned. Responsibility--education A.Cash, Securities, Real Estate, Mineral Rights, or other Assets B.Future or Current Income options - Gift Annuities, Charitable Trusts C.Bequests or other gifts after death - Wills, Life Insurance, IRAs, Retirement Plans, Family Foundation commitments Diane Thornton, CFP® Senior Director of Gift Planning Outright Gifts Irrevocable Deferred Revocable Deferred
